Global Soy Protein Market reached US$ 6.1 billion in 2023 and is expected to reach US$ 10.2 billion by 2031, growing with a CAGR of 6.64% during the forecast period 2024-2031.
The global soy protein market is witnessing significant growth driven by health-conscious consumer trends, an expanding vegetarian and vegan population and a rising demand for meat alternatives. As consumers increasingly seek healthier dietary options, soy protein’s complete amino acid profile becomes more appealing. Additionally, heightened environmental awareness plays a crucial role, as plant-based proteins like soy typically have a lower carbon footprint.
Manufacturers are expanding their product offerings contributing to market-wide distribution. In March 2022, Otsuka Pharmaceutical launched SOYJOY Plant-Based bars, featuring 100% plant-based ingredients in white chocolate and banana flavors. This addition caters to health-conscious consumers and aligns with the growing demand for plant-based snacks, boosting Otsuka's presence in the expanding soy protein market.
North America dominates the global soy protein market. According to data from the World Animal Foundation in 2023, there are over 15.5 million vegans in US, reflecting a significant shift towards plant-based diets. This growing consumer awareness about health and nutrition has spurred demand for plant-based proteins, with soy emerging as a popular choice due to its complete amino acid profile.
Market Dynamics
Growing Demand For Plant-Based Protein
As consumers become more health-conscious, they are increasingly turning to plant-based options and soy protein stands out due to its high protein content and complete amino acid profile. Its potential health benefits, including supporting heart health and weight management, further enhance its appeal. With around 88 million vegans worldwide as of 2022, the shift towards plant-based diets is gaining momentum.
Many flexitarians and health-oriented consumers are also incorporating more plant-based proteins into their diets. As a result, soy protein is becoming a key ingredient in various food products, from meat alternatives to snacks and protein powders. The rising demand for these products creates new opportunities for soy protein as a key ingredient in these products, driving the market growth.
Expansion of the Product Productions
As consumer interest in plant-based diets continues to rise, manufacturers are planning expansion to meet the needs of manufacturers and consumers alike. For instance, in December 2022, Bunge, a global leader in agribusiness, food and ingredients, announced plans to invest around $550 million in constructing a fully integrated facility for soy protein concentrate and textured soy protein concentrate. The significant investment drive growth by enhancing production capabilities.
Accordingly, in February 2022, Benson Hill, Inc. introduced TruVail, a line of non-GMO plant-based proteins sourced from ultra-high protein soybeans. These ingredients, including high-protein soy flour and texturized proteins, are less processed than traditional soy protein concentrate, using up to 70% less water and 50% less CO2 emissions. The company emphasizes sustainability through regenerative agriculture practices, ensuring eco-friendly benefits from farm to fork.
Allergies Related to Soy
The global soy protein market faces significant restraint due to the prevalence of soybean allergies. Despite the numerous health benefits of soybeans, they are recognized as an allergenic food, posing serious risks for sensitive individuals. Symptoms of soybean allergy can range from hives and itching to severe respiratory issues and life-threatening anaphylaxis.
With the prevalence of soybean allergies estimated between 0.3% and 3% in the general population and around 0.4% of children affected, the growing awareness and caution surrounding soy consumption are impacting market Dynamics. The increased incorporation of soy products in both food and non-food applications has heightened the risk of allergic reactions, further deterring consumers and influencing manufacturers to seek alternative protein sources.
Market Segment Analysis
The global soy protein market is segmented based on type, form, distribution channel, application and region.
High Protein Content of Soy Protein Isolates
The global soy protein market is segmented based on type into soy protein isolates, soy protein concentrates and soy flours. The soy protein isolates dominate the market primarily due to their high protein content, typically around 88.3 g in 100 gr. This makes them an attractive option for health-conscious consumers and athletes seeking to increase their protein intake. As consumer awareness of plant-based diets continues to grow, the demand for soy protein isolates is likely.
The versatility of soy protein isolate allows for various applications, including meat alternatives, dairy substitutes, protein bars and baked goods. They possess excellent functional properties, such as emulsifying, foaming and water-binding capabilities. These characteristics enhance the texture and mouthfeel of food products, making them particularly valuable in the development of plant-based meats and dairy alternatives.
Market Geographical Share
Leading Role of North America as Soybean Producers
North America, particularly US, stands at the forefront of the global soy protein market, driven by greater production levels and strategic agricultural practices. In the 2023/2024 production season, US is projected to contribute a significant 29% of the world’s soybean production, amounting to around 113.34 million metric tons, as reported by the USDA. This dominance not only highlights US’s critical role in domestic supply but also its substantial impact on international trade.
Valued at US$ 60.7 billion, US soybean crop is a cornerstone of the agricultural economy, with exports making up a remarkable 52% of total production. This export capability ensures a steady flow of high-quality soybeans to global markets, essential for the manufacturing of soy protein products. As demand for plant-based proteins continues to rise, North America’s robust production capacity and commitment to sustainable farming practices position it as a key player in meeting this growing need.

Russia-Ukraine War Impact
The Russia-Ukraine war has significantly impacted the global soy protein market by causing supply chain disruptions and rising production costs. With both countries being vital players in soybean production, the conflict has led to volatility in soybean prices, affecting the availability of soy protein. According to USDA, Russia and Ukraine rank 8th and 9th in the global production levels. As energy costs soar and inflation rises, manufacturers and consumers face higher prices, hindering market growth.
Additionally, the war has prompted shifts in global trade patterns, as countries seek alternative sources for soybeans and protein. This trend may benefit producers in regions like South America and US while increasing focus on local sourcing to address food security concerns. The market faces challenges, it also presents opportunities for diversification and innovation in sourcing strategies.

Key Developments
In February 2022, Amfora launched its first-generation ultra-high plant protein products, including ultra-high protein soy flour, texturized vegetable protein and crisps. These products are made from proprietary soybeans that have 25% more protein than conventional soybeans, supporting sustainable nutrition and global wellness.
In September 2022, ADM announced the opening of a new extrusion plant in Serbia, aimed at boosting its production of non-GMO textured soy protein. This expansion is part of the company’s strategy to support the increasing demand for meat alternatives in Europe and the Middle East.
In February 2022, Benson Hill, Inc. introduced TruVail, a line of non-GMO plant-based proteins sourced from ultra-high protein soybeans.

| ※参考情報 ソイプロテインは、大豆から抽出された植物性のタンパク質であり、健康や栄養に関心を持つ多くの人々に支持されています。大豆には必須アミノ酸がバランスよく含まれており、動物性タンパク質に劣らない栄養価を持っています。そのため、ベジタリアンやヴィーガンにとって重要なタンパク源として利用されています。 ソイプロテインは主に二つの種類に分けられます。ひとつは「ソイプロテイン濃縮物」で、もうひとつは「ソイプロテインアイソレート」です。ソイプロテイン濃縮物は、80%程度のタンパク質含量を持ち、脂肪や炭水化物も一定量含まれています。一方、ソイプロテインアイソレートは、90%以上のタンパク質含量を誇り、脂肪や炭水化物をほとんど含まないため、ダイエットや筋肉増強を目的とする人に人気があります。 ソイプロテインの用途は多岐にわたります。まず、スポーツやフィットネスの分野では、筋肉の回復や増強を目的としたサプリメントとして広く利用されています。特に植物性のタンパク質を求めるアスリートにとって、ソイプロテインは理想的な選択肢となります。さらに、食事にイソフラボンを含むことで、健康維持や美容への効果も期待できるため、日常の栄養補助食品としても人気があります。 また、食品業界でもソイプロテインは重要な役割を果たしています。たとえば、肉の代替品や乳製品代替品として、ハンバーガーやソーセージ、ヨーグルト、アイスクリームなどに使用されます。ソイプロテインを加えることで、食材の栄養価を高めつつ、食感や風味を改善することができます。 最近では、食品技術の進歩により、ソイプロテインの加工方法も多様化しています。例えば、エクストルージョン技術を用いたテクスチャードソイプロテイン(TSP)は、肉のような食感を持つ製品を作り出すことができ、肉製品の代替市場で注目を浴びています。この技術により、より多くの消費者に健康的で持続可能な食事の選択肢が提供されるようになっています。 ソイプロテインの関連技術としては、発酵技術や酵素処理技術があります。これらの技術は、ソイプロテインの消化吸収性を高めたり、栄養価を向上させたりするために使われます。発酵技術は、腸内環境を改善し、免疫力を高める働きがあるため、健康志向の消費者にとって重要な要素です。また、酵素処理により、アレルゲンとなる成分を減少させることも可能で、アレルギーを持つ人々にも優しい食品製造が実現されています。 ソイプロテインの健康効果は、多くの研究で示されています。たとえば、心血管疾患のリスクを低減する効果や、コレステロール値の改善、骨密度の向上が期待されています。また、ソイイソフラボンには抗酸化作用があり、女性のホルモンバランスを整える助けとなることも報告されています。そのため、特に中高年の女性にとって、ソイプロテインは貴重な栄養素となるでしょう。 さらに、環境負荷の低減もソイプロテインの大きなメリットです。動物性タンパク質に比べて、大豆を栽培する際の水や土地の使用量が少なく、温室効果ガスの排出も抑えられています。そのため、持続可能な食生活を志向する人々にとって、ソイプロテインは重要な選択肢となります。 このように、ソイプロテインはその栄養価や健康効果、環境への配慮から、多くの人々にとって魅力的な食品素材です。今後も、ソイプロテインを活用した新たな製品の開発や、研究が進むことで、その利用の幅はさらに広がることでしょう。 |
